TM 9-2320-280-34 17-28. CONTROL VALVE AND ACCUMULATOR HOUSING REPAIR (4L80-E) (Cont'd) c. Control Valve Disassembly 1. Remove manual valve (30) from body (2). 2. Remove screen filter (1) from body (2). NOTE A 5/64 in. (1.984 mm) drill bit may be used to remove spring pins. While rotating drill bit lift and remove spring pins. 3. Remove spring pin (9), plug (8), ball (7), bushing (6), O-ring (5), 3-4 shift valve (4), and spring (3) from body (2). Discard O-ring (5). 4. Remove capscrew (10), 2-3 shift solenoid (11), spring pin (12), 2-3 shift valve (13), and spring (14) from body (2). 5. Remove capscrew (18), 1-2 shift solenoid (19), spring pin (17), 1-2 shift valve (16), and spring (15) from body (2). 6. Remove spring pin (20), plug (21), and filter (22) from body (2). 7. Remove sleeve (25), plug (24), and ball (23) from body (2). 8. Remove capscrew (31), clamp (32), and pressure control solenoid (33) from body (2). 9. Remove clip (37), PWM solenoid (38), spring pin (36), TCC valve (35), and spring (34) from body (2). 10. Remove retainer plate (39), spring (40), and feed limit valve (41) from body (2). 11. Remove spring pin (26), plug (27), spring (28), and accumulator valve (29) from body (2). d. Control Valve Cleaning Clean all parts in accordance with para. 2-13. e. Control Valve Inspection 1. Inspect valves (4), (13), (16), (29), (30), (35) and (41) and bushing (6) for scoring, nicks and scratches. Replace control valve assembly if damaged. 2. Inspect shift solenoids (11) and (19) for O-ring damage. Replace if damaged. 3. Inspect springs (3), (14), (15), (28), (34), and (40) for damage or distorted coils. Replace if damaged. 4. Inspect body (2) for cracks, interconnected passages, and damaged machined surfaces. Replace control valve if damaged. 5. Inspect screen filter (1) for damage. Replace if damaged. f.
